Mother-to-be Naomi, real name Trinity Fatu, has fired back at Drew McIntyre after the Scot aimed a dig at her husband, Jimmy Uso, and subtly at their unborn baby, too. It all started with McIntyre posting a picture from this week’s SmackDown, where he took out both Uso and the man who arrived at his aid, Cody Rhodes.
‘The Chosen One’ captioned it, “Proceed. With. Caution.” That slogan is something that Naomi has given a whole new meaning to since she embraced her dark side. The former women’s world champion temporarily stepped away from in-ring competition due to pregnancy, which she announced in an emotional promo on Raw in August.

She clapped back at McIntyre’s aforementioned post by asking her fans about volunteering as tribute to carry her baby for a while so that she could beat him up. It didn’t take long for the former WWE Champion to retort with a response where he said even though he loved Naomi, McIntyre hoped for her unborn child not to end up a “b*tch” like “his daddy.”

Trinity Fatu called out the Scot for prematurely deciding the baby’s gender, and she questioned McIntyre about how he arrived at the conclusion that it couldn’t be a girl. ‘The Queen of Glow’ ultimately dumped on the Ayr-born wrestler by asking him not to call her for help when her kid drags ‘The Scottish Psychopath’ out of his nursing home bed in about 20 years from now.
The netizens had a field day on X with this kind of banter between Naomi and McIntyre. Some even joked that the Scot is never escaping the so-called Bloodline vortex, as he’s beefing with an Anoa’i family descendant who’s not even born yet.
Drew McIntyre has picked up momentum ahead of Cody Rhodes’ rematch at Saturday Night’s Main Event
After getting his lick back on Jimmy Uso and Cody Rhodes on SmackDown this past Friday, Drew McIntyre is seemingly on cloud nine. He’s just a week away from taking on Rhodes for the Undisputed WWE title at Saturday Night’s Main Event.
It will serve as the rematch to what went down at Wrestlepalooza. Rhodes and McIntyre collided in the main event of the first-ever WWE PLE streaming on ESPN’s DTC service.

‘The American Nightmare’ retained the title after McIntyre miscued a Claymore kick and crashed his right leg into the hood of the commentary table. An irate McIntyre later slammed the match referee for getting in his way just when he was about to put away Rhodes for good. The former 3MB member even construed that the entire management works on Corporate Cody’s terms.
His quest for a WWE title rematch against Rhodes would’ve seen McIntyre going one-on-one with Jacob Fatu in a No. 1 contender’s match. However, the ‘Samoan Werewolf’ was ambushed backstage by a mysterious figure who’s still on the run.
McIntyre is one of the suspects, but he has constantly denied being guilty of it. Henceforth, the 40-year-old stirred the pot on SmackDown by accusing Jimmy Uso of plotting against his own cousin.

McIntyre called ‘Big Jim’ the black sheep of his family. The former WWE Champion wondered if one-half of The Usos took some inspiration from his wife to put Fatu in his place, pretty much like Naomi did to Jade Cargill last year. While the case is yet to be cracked, McIntyre has a bigger fish to fry next weekend in Salt Lake City. This year has been a mixed bag for ‘The Scottish Warrior’.
Marred with questionable booking and inconsistent results, McIntyre hasn’t been able to unleash his fury in the same way as he did while feuding with CM Punk for almost the entirety of 2024. McIntyre’s world title drought has to come to an end if WWE wants to establish him as the top heel on SmackDown moving forward.
